Funds to support Youth Performing Arts in Colorado
This funding opportunity provides financial support to nonprofit organizations in the Metro Denver area that promote youth performing arts education, particularly for students from underserved communities.
The Denver Foundation invites nonprofit organizations to apply for the Bowen Family Performing Arts Fund, a grant opportunity designed to support youth performing arts education in the Metro Denver area. The fund honors Gwen “Miss B” Bowen, who dedicated over five decades to teaching dance in Denver and inspiring thousands through her school and outreach work. This funding program aims to enhance access to performing arts education for elementary and middle school students, especially those from historically disadvantaged or underserved communities. The fund emphasizes support for programs that promote ballet, tap, jazz, opera, musicals, symphonic music, and theater. Grants will range between $5,000 and $15,000. Organizations must be based in or actively work within the seven-county Metro Denver region and be a 501(c)(3) nonprofit or have a qualifying fiscal sponsor. Funding is not guaranteed for previous awardees, and all applicants must clearly align with the mission of promoting performing arts education for youth. The current application cycle opened on June 2, 2025, and will close on July 15, 2025. Applications must be submitted through The Denver Foundation’s grant portal. Interested applicants should register on the portal in advance to ensure timely submission. No pre-application deadlines or specific application questions are listed in the fund description. However, the foundation emphasizes that a strong application will clearly demonstrate the teaching and appreciation of the performing arts and connect with the fund’s mission.
